Fairy fort / earthen ringfort in Prospect (Rathcool parish) is a fairy fort or earthen ringfort in Prospect (Rathcool parish), County Tipperary, Ireland. It occupies a raised sub-circular area measuring 62 metres north-south and 58 metres east-west, enclosed by an earthen scarp and a low bank. A roughly four-metre-wide entrance at the east-south-east is blocked with dead wood, while a ten-metre-wide, half-metre-deep external ditch runs along the north to northwest side. Possible traces of a circular or oval feature appear within the centre of the interior.
In pasture, incorporated into paddock for horses, to S of farmyard. Raised (H 0.6m) sub-circular area (dims. 62m N-S; 58m E-W) defined by earthen scarp (Wth 4.7m; H 1.3m) NNE-ESE and SSE-NW. Bank (Wth 6.2m; int. H 0.3m; ext. H 1.45m) is low NW-NNE and ESE-SSE. Entrance (Wth c. 4m) at ESE is blocked up with dead wood. External fosse (Wth 10m; D 0.5m) N-NW. Possible traces of a circular/oval feature within centre of interior. Compiled by: Jean Farrelly Date of upload: 26 August 2011
